Public Health Management Corporation (PHMC) is one of the nation's largest and most comprehensive public health institutes, founded in 1972 and headquartered at 1500 Market Street in Philadelphia, Pennsylvania.
Originally established as the Philadelphia Health Management Corporation, the organization has grown over five decades to employ more than 3,000 staff across approximately 70 locations, operating 350 programs and serving close to 350,000 clients annually. PHMC partners with government, foundations, businesses, and community-based organizations to deliver outreach, health promotion, education, research, planning, technical assistance, and direct services across the Greater Philadelphia region. For nurses, PHMC offers opportunities in community-based and public health settings rather than traditional hospital environments. Nursing roles involve care management for specialized populations, including women with children in residential treatment settings, individuals experiencing homelessness, and those with behavioral health and intellectual disability needs. Nurses may work across multiple program sites and are involved in coordination of medical departments, supervision of support staff, medication management, and liaison work with medical directors.
PHMC's mission is to create and sustain healthier communities through partnerships with government, foundations, businesses, and community-based organizations. The organization's core values include collaboration, health access, innovation, inclusion, growth and development, and wellness. Its Research & Evaluation Group is additionally guided by values of collaboration, integrity, and equity, with an emphasis on health equity that acknowledges historic, systemic, and structural conditions contributing to inequities.
